Meeting notes — Uniform rollout, Aldersgate Depot (excerpt)

Attendees agreed the first batch of uniforms for the new Aldersgate Depot ships from the Penrow supplier next week: forty jackets, sixty polos, assorted hi-vis. Sizing exchanges go through the depot office, not the supplier, to keep one point of contact. Drivers sign for their kit on issue; unclaimed sets return after a fortnight. The sample set for the depot manager travels separately on Thursday's run, and the courier hand-over instruction is recorded below.

dispatch memo: the sorius tamius courier leaves the praeth ledger at gate 4873 under passcode 928014

# Document Transport: Sealed-Bid Tender

The tender packet for the Ashgrove Viaduct works travels as a single sealed pouch. No copies, no stops, direct route to the Delverton procurement office before the noon deadline. Coordinator assigns one driver; pouch stays in the cab, never the cargo bay. Tamper tape must be intact on delivery. The courier hand-over follows the instruction given below.

handover note for hahap-hadup: the gilath gormir courier leaves the wenvan kasael oliwyn gorys casdor belath praox pelys ledger at gate 7470 under passcode 401053

## Authentication

The relevance tuning notes for Searchlet live in the `tuning/` directory and are applied by the `relev-apply` job nightly. Changes to boost weights, synonym maps, or field decay curves require a dry-run against the Quillmere staging index first. The apply job and the dry-run CLI both authenticate against the internal Rankforge service; anonymous reads were disabled last quarter after the stale-synonym incident. When running locally, export the credential into your shell before invoking `relev-apply`, using the key below.

app token of tagug-hahaf = kto2_9v

Step 7: Configure retry semantics for webhook delivery in Fennelgate. Deliveries that fail with a 5xx or timeout are retried with exponential backoff plus jitter; 4xx responses are treated as permanent and dead-lettered immediately. New team members should note that the retry budget is shared per endpoint, not per event, so a slow consumer can starve its own queue. Review the backoff curve carefully before onboarding a new partner. The defaults now in effect are these.

settings of fahag-haduf:
[ulaox]
port = 8443
region = south-2
host = ulaox.lumiccorp.internal
timeout_ms = 500
retries = 8